The Jio MAMI Film festival which is at present going on in Mumbai, is showcasing some of the best films from different countries like Poland, Argentina, USA, Austria, Philipines, Germany, China, Bulgaria,Denmark, Russia, Japan, Nepal, Canada and other countries besides India. The festival is held under the aegis of the Mumbai Academy of Moving (MAMI) and is a platform that is shorthand for excellence in cinema. The goal is to cultivate and stir up passion for films. The 18th edition of the festival will go on till 27th October, 2016.
In Marathi talkies section, there are films like ‘Rajwade & Sons‘, ‘Vakratunda Mahakaya‘,’Bioscope‘ and others being shown. Yesterday, evening forthcoming Marathi film ‘Ventilator‘ produced by Priyanka Chopra and directed by Rajesh Mapuskar was premiered, in presence of dignitaries and special guest popular Bollywood film director Rajkumar Hirani. And, according to makers of this film, he really enjoyed watching this film . ‘Ventilator‘ is all set to release on 4th November 2016, all over Maharashtra.

Priyanka Chopra’s debut Marathi production ‘Ventilator‘ may be called a debut Marathi film for director Rajesh Mapuskar and is also a comeback Marathi film for Ashutosh Gowarikar after almost 18 long years. The film also stars another Bollywood personality Boman Irani, who is making his debut in Marathi, through this film, with a small role. The official trailer of this film was released recently at a function in Mumbai.
The film’s story revolves around Kamerkar Family, which unites in their ancestral village to celebrate the festival of Ganpati. This time, with three days to go for the festival, a doyen of the family, and most loved Gaju kaka, goes into a coma. He is put on life support with the ventilator and the confusion follows.

Popular Bollywood actress Actress Priyanka Chopra through her production house Purple Pebble Pictures had already announced at the beginning of this year, her Marathi film ‘Ventilator’, which is produced by Madhu Chopra and directed by Rajesh Mapuskar. According to makers, this film will be a family entertainer featuring a sterling ensemble cast that includes veteran Marathi film and theatre actors. The movie is currently into its post-production stage.
It may be recalled that director Rajesh Mapuskar has worked as assistant director with Bollywood filmmaker Rajkumar Hirani and also made his debut as independent director through the film ‘Ferrari Ki Sawaari’. Now, through ‘Ventilator’ he will be making his debut as a director in Marathi. And therefore, there are big expectations from this film, which will announce its release date soon.
Writer- director Rajesh Mapuskar while speaking about his film, said, “I’m grateful to Priyanka Chopra and Madhu Chopra for backing my Marathi debut. This film, which is a fun, festive and family film, features several eminent actors of Marathi film industry.”
